Output d8677ab73c9992966cd52822fd75dd44f849328ed57663b9dced574fbef26d49:1

value
31011568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22d6440dbd5d23cf28ccb037021032ff34236d05 OP_EQUALVERIFY OP_CHECKSIG
address
14BCeyTazuKUqFcd6hPSXyb6x3WyfAugRt
transaction
d8677ab73c9992966cd52822fd75dd44f849328ed57663b9dced574fbef26d49
confirmations
701284
spent
true